10 day shred at Panera Bread
It IS possible to eat breakfast at Panera and not totally crash on the 10-day Shred or other low carb healthy eating plan. Just order any breakfast sandwich without the bread. It comes in a bowl. (Tip from one of my piano students who works there). I asked for avocado and tomato as a substitution + ginger peach hot tea instead of coffee.
